Python编程精讲:2021 UCLA春季研讨会课程大纲

需积分: 8 0 下载量 10 浏览量 更新于2024-12-12 收藏 123KB ZIP 举报
Python的广泛应用包括网站开发、数据科学、人工智能、机器学习等众多领域,因此掌握Python编程技能对于有志于计算机科学的大学生来说是一大优势。在这份资源中,我们将详细介绍一个名为'learn.py-s21'的Python学习研讨会系列。该系列的目的是以有趣的方式教授Python,并探索其在多个领域的实际应用。 课程概述部分提到了一系列的课程内容,涵盖从基础的文件I/O操作到较为高级的Web开发和API编程。具体课程内容包括: - 第四周:课程介绍,可能涉及Python基础语法、数据结构和控制流等主题。 - 第五周:自动化和文件I/O,重点讲解如何使用Python进行文件操作、数据读取和自动化脚本编写。 - 第六周:网页爬取,介绍如何用Python编写爬虫程序,从网页中抓取数据。 - 第七周:Web开发,讲解使用Python进行网站后台开发的入门知识,可能包括框架如Flask或Django的介绍。 - 第八周:Web API,深入讲解Web API的使用和设计,让学习者能够理解如何构建和使用API。 - 第九周:标准库和程序包,介绍Python丰富的标准库及其第三方包的使用,提升编程能力和项目开发效率。 每次研讨会将在太平洋标准时间每周三下午6点至8点举行,同时课程内容会被录制下来并发布,方便无法参加现场的学生回顾和学习。该系列研讨会不仅为初学者提供了一个学习Python的平台,同时也为进阶学习者提供了一个深入探究Python在不同领域应用的机会。" 此外,"learn.py-s21-main"文件可能包含了该研讨会系列的主要内容或教案,可以作为学习者跟随课程进度的主线参考材料。通过参加这个研讨会系列,学生不仅能够学习到Python的基础知识,还能够了解到如何将这些知识应用到实际项目中,从而为将来的职业发展打下坚实的基础。无论是对于有志于软件开发、数据分析还是人工智能领域的学生,Python都是一门不可多得的技能。 考虑到"learn.py-s21"是针对2021年春季学期的课程,因此它可能是针对特定学期设计的,可能包含了一些当时的最新信息或者与特定时间相关的教学内容。学习材料可能随着时间推移而更新,因此在使用这些资源时,学习者应当注意查找最新的相关信息,确保所学内容的时效性和适用性。